The average bus between Port of Genoa and Antibes takes 4h and the fastest bus takes 3h 24m. The bus service runs several times per day from Port of Genoa to Antibes.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 3 hours between Port of Genoa and Antibes. The earliest departure is at 2:30 AM at night, and the last departure from Port of Genoa is at 7:25 PM which arrives into Antibes at 1:33 AM. All services require a transfer at Nice Airport and take an average of 4h.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Port of Genoa to Antibes. However, there are services departing from Port of Genoa station and arriving at Antibes station via Nice Airport.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h.
Port of Genoa to Antibes b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Genoa station.
Port of Genoa to Antibes b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Pôle d'Echanges station.

The distance between Port of Genoa and Antibes is 170.8 km. The road distance is 214 km.
You can take a bus from Genoa to Pôle d'Echanges via Nice Airport and Aéroport Promenade in around 3h 54m.
